The absence of Kylian Mbappé poses significant challenges for Real Madrid as they prepare for the Club World Cup. Known for his extraordinary pace, skill, and goal-scoring ability, Mbappé’s influence extends beyond mere statistics. The team faces a recalibration of their offensive strategy, necessitating a reliance on other key players to fill the void left by their star forward. Without him, Real Madrid may need to adopt a more conservative approach, emphasizing ball control and tactical discipline over their traditionally aggressive attacking style.

In light of this situation, potential substitutes will be critical in Real Madrid’s quest for success. The coaching staff might consider enhancing the roles of players such as Vinícius Júnior and Rodrygo, who are capable of stepping up in Mbappé’s absence. The team could also experiment with formations to optimize their strengths and minimize weaknesses. Key factors to evaluate could include:

  • Formation Adjustments: Shifting to a more defensive setup may provide stability.
  • Player Rotation: Strategic rotation could keep key players fresh throughout the tournament.
  • Set Pieces: Enhancing performance on set pieces might lead to crucial goals.
